Frequently asked questions
When should Zen Ultra peak season stock be ordered?
Roughly eight to twelve weeks before the expected peak, allowing for production and transit.
Do you support long term supply agreements?
Yes, rolling agreements with defined review points work better for both sides than rigid annual commitments.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
